The U.S. Consular Agency in Santa Cruz will not be open on Wednesday, September 24, due to the observance of Santa Cruz Department Day. Regular operations will resume on Thursday, September 25.

The U.S. Embassy in La Paz will remain open and continue its services as usual on September 24.

For assistance during this period, U.S. citizens can contact the U.S. Embassy in La Paz at +(591) (2) 216-8000 or after hours at +(591) (2) 216-8500. Email inquiries can be sent to ConsularLaPazACS@state.gov. The State Department – Consular Affairs is also available at +1 (888) 407-4747 or +1 (202) 501-4444.
